Overview
['The NS32-FEFL26 stands out in the 32-inch category because it ships with 1080p Full HD resolution, where most competing 32-inch models at this price cap out at 720p. That extra sharpness matters at close viewing distances and makes text noticeably cleaner for anyone using the TV in an office or as a desktop display.', 'Fire TV is the on-board smart platform, giving immediate access to Amazon Prime Video, Alexa voice search, and the full range of streaming apps. The setup is quick and the remote handles basic TV controls alongside streaming commands. Wi-Fi connectivity keeps the setup cable-free.', 'The set weighs just 4.9 pounds and measures 28.1 inches wide by 16.6 inches tall with a 3.1-inch depth at the stand. That slim profile is one of the practical strengths for wall mounting or placing on a narrow surface. At 4.4 stars from 2,700 reviewers, buyer satisfaction is solidly above average for this price range.']

Why is the NS32-FEFL26 a better pick than a 720p 32-inch TV?
At 32 inches and a typical viewing distance of 4 to 6 feet, 1080p delivers a noticeably sharper image than 720p, especially for text, sports graphics, and streaming content at full HD quality. The $30 to $40 premium over 720p models is generally worth it if you plan to use the TV as your primary screen in a bedroom or small living space.
